What is the Transfer On Death Designation Affidavit TOD From Individual To Three Individuals With Alternate Beneficiary Ohio
The Transfer On Death Designation Affidavit (TOD) is a legal document that allows an individual to designate beneficiaries who will receive their assets upon their death. In Ohio, this affidavit can be used to transfer assets from one individual to three individuals, with the option to name an alternate beneficiary. This form is particularly useful for individuals who wish to avoid probate, as it allows for a direct transfer of assets to the designated beneficiaries without the need for court intervention.

Legal Use of the Transfer On Death Designation Affidavit TOD From Individual To Three Individuals With Alternate Beneficiary Ohio
The legal use of the Transfer On Death Designation Affidavit in Ohio is governed by state law, which allows individuals to designate beneficiaries for various types of assets, including real estate and bank accounts. This affidavit must be executed in compliance with Ohio Revised Code requirements to be considered valid. It is essential for individuals to ensure that the document is properly notarized and filed with the appropriate authorities, if necessary, to avoid any disputes regarding the transfer of assets after death.

State-Specific Rules for the Transfer On Death Designation Affidavit TOD From Individual To Three Individuals With Alternate Beneficiary Ohio
Ohio has specific rules governing the use of the Transfer On Death Designation Affidavit. These include:
- Eligibility: The individual must be of legal age and sound mind when completing the affidavit.
- Asset types: The affidavit can be used for various assets, but certain restrictions may apply to specific types, such as retirement accounts.
- Filing requirements: While the affidavit does not need to be filed with the court, it may need to be recorded with the county recorder for real estate transfers.
